Phasor Measurement Units (PMUs), or synchrophasors, are rapidly being deployed in the smart grid with the goal of measuring phasor quantities concurrently from wide area distribution substations. By utilizing GPS receivers, PMUs can take a wide area snapshot of power systems. Thus, the possibility of blackouts in the smart grid, the next generation power grid, will be reduced. As the main enabler of Wide Area Measurement Systems (WAMS), PMUs transmit measured values to Phasor Data Concentrators (PDCs) by the synchrophasor standard IEEE C37.118. The conventional biopotential measurement configuration utilises long lead wires which connect measuring electrodes to signal conditioning circuitry. The majority of bioelectric signals that are measured from the human body have a tiny signal amplitude (5µV-5mV range) and thus any interference that is induced on the lead wires can have a detrimental effect on the original signal. In this paper, we present an alternative configuration, in which digitisation occurs on the electrode, potentially providing enhanced signal measurement as well as significant benefits in terms of the simplification of the physical interconnections between electrodes. The clock generator is a critical component in high-speed wireline communication systems. The clocks in these systems mark time at precise regular intervals. Any deviation of the clock edges from these ideal time points is called jitter and it degrades the overall integrity of the communication system. This thesis looks at both phase locked loops (PLLs) and delay locked loops (DLLs) and their ability to provide these precise clocks. The purpose of this research was to model and simulate the performance of a digital phase shift keyed satellite modem. The probability of bit error (P sub b) at different levels of energy per bit to noise power ratio (E sub b/N sub o) was the performance measure. The channel was assumed to contribute only additive white Gaussian noise. A second order Costas loop performs demodulation in the modem and was the key part of the simulation. An analysis of the 3 dB lumped-element branchline directional coupler constructed using L-C and T networks is given. Matrices of lumped element capacitances and inductances in the form of low and high pass filters are equated to the matrices of the distributed element transmission lines at the centre frequency of operation, as a result of which design equations are derived. Using even and odd modes of excitation, frequency characteristics of the directional couplers are computed and compared to those of the coupler constructed using distributed element transmission lines.

The quality of synthetic speech from Linear Predictive (LP) vocoders is known to be degraded due to the lack of detail in the commonly used pulse/noise excitation model. In this investigation, it was hypothesized that this degradation is due to the lack of precise timing information in the pulses and to the constraint that each short-time segment of excitation be either an impulse train or white noise. Accordingly, more complex excitation models were implemented using precise timing from peaks in the residual and a mixture of pulses and noise.
